The Case for Less
Microdosing works because most people aren’t looking to escape—they’re looking to adjust. Think of it like nudging the steering wheel rather than spinning it into a ditch. A little THC to ease the nerves, a little CBN to smooth the landing, a little CBD to keep the noise down in your skull. It's the modern apothecary—only instead of opium and laudanum, it's 3mg of THC and a blueberry gummy.
There’s also a practical angle: tolerance. Everyone’s got a friend who can take 100mg and still argue about The Sopranos finale. But most folks don’t need—or want—that kind of dose. Microdosing keeps your receptors sharp and your experiences reliable. It's not just gentler; it's smarter.
It’s Not Just Weed, Either
Let’s be real: the microdose mindset has spread well beyond cannabis. Psilocybin (in places where it’s legal or at least politely ignored) is riding the same wave. Even kratom, that strange, leafy cousin from Southeast Asia, is finding a place in the rotation—small doses for mood, energy, and the elusive sense of “not hating everything.”
It’s no longer about one substance—it’s about a toolkit. A little of this, a touch of that, just enough to stay functional in a world that’s spinning a little too fast for its own good.
